    Job Description

    Are you the kind of person who** **_knows when a building doesn’t sound right_** **? Do you love fine-tuning HVAC systems until they run like a dream and take pride in keeping things perfectly calibrated?

     

    We’re looking for a **HVAC/R Controls Engineer** who can take charge of our facility’s brain — the network of controls that runs our HVAC, lighting, energy, and safety systems. You’ll manage, maintain, and optimize everything from chillers to lights to emergency generators — ensuring smooth, efficient, and safe operation every day. You’ll work with multiple trades, guide maintenance efforts, program controls, and solve complex system puzzles — all while keeping compliance and performance at the forefront.

    Key Responsibilities:

    + Operate, monitor, troubleshoot, and fine-tune all BAS-controlled systems, including HVAC, lighting, irrigation, boilers, chillers, pumps, and more.

    + Program and install new control systems; update settings, calibrate sensors, and ensure everything is performing as designed.

    + Coordinate with HVAC, plumbing, and electrical shop leads to support the repair and maintenance of building equipment.

    + Perform regular system reviews, analyze performance data, and recommend improvements for efficiency and reliability.

    + Respond to alarms and failures, and conduct hands-on repair or adjustment of control systems using tools and technical documentation.

    + Train and guide other engineers and techs on BAS functions and processes.

    + Maintain detailed logs, reports, and compliance records in line with OSHA, TJC, NEC, NFC, and ASHRAE requirements.

    What You Bring to the Team:

    Minimum Requirements:

    + High school diploma or equivalent.

    + Universal Refrigerant Certification (EPA 608).

    + 5 years of experience in BAS installation, maintenance, and operation — or a combo of education and experience.

    + Deep understanding of HVAC systems and building controls.

    + Knowledge of OSHA, The Joint Commission, ASHRAE, and electrical/fire codes.

    + Skilled with technical diagrams, schematics, tools, and diagnostic equipment.

    + Strong leadership and communication skills to work with and support maintenance staff.

    + Physically able to climb ladders, lift up to 50 lbs, push/pull up to 95 lbs, and wear a half-mask respirator.

    + Valid driver’s license and compliance with fleet driving safety policy (if applicable).

    Bonus Points For:

    + Formal technical training in HVAC Controls (e.g. trade school certification).

    + 2+ years of experience in a **hospital or healthcare environment** .
